Overview

The shipbuilding industry, with a history spanning thousands of years, has evolved significantly from the early days of wooden sailing vessels to the current era of massive, technologically advanced ships. Today, the sector is characterized by its global supply chain, stringent environmental regulations, and the push for sustainability. Major players like Hyundai Heavy Industries, Samsung Heavy Industries, and Daewoo Shipbuilding & Marine Engineering have been at the forefront of this evolution, driving innovation in ship design, construction, and operation. However, the industry also faces challenges such as overcapacity, fluctuating demand, and the need to reduce its environmental footprint. As the world navigates towards cleaner energy and more efficient transportation methods, the shipbuilding industry is poised for significant changes, with a potential shift towards green technologies and more sustainable practices. The future of shipbuilding will likely be shaped by advancements in technology, changes in global trade patterns, and the industry's ability to adapt to evolving environmental standards.

🛠️ The History of Shipbuilding

The history of shipbuilding dates back to ancient times, with evidence of ship construction found in ancient civilizations such as Egypt, Greece, and Rome. The industry has evolved significantly over the centuries, with the development of new shipbuilding techniques and materials. The industrial revolution had a significant impact on the industry, with the introduction of new machinery and manufacturing techniques.
